We're not supposed to ride ANYWHERE....Grrrrrrrrrrrr
We do some power lines in Orange and Sullivan and I do some local stuff......
You riding enough?
If not, look into the Mud Buds and NY ATV......
NY ATV has a trail fee, but they do organize some trips to some of the parks out of state...they just got back from Glamis, heading out to Paiute in September, Hatfield-McCoy in June/July, maybe take a weekend at Allegheny and they do Lost Trails every so often....
We're also associated with Sullivan County ATV Association; they have the charity/poker runs which are "valid" as they get town and land owner permission....
